Microwave Oven Frequency And Wavelength. Microwave ovens cook unevenly because a pattern of standing waves forms inside the oven chamber, and the pattern creates an array of hotspots. Microwaves are electromagnetic waves with a frequency of about 2.45 ghz and a wavelength of about 12.2 cm; The microwave region extends from 1,000 to 300,000 mhz (or 30 cm to 1 mm wavelength). Following international conventions, microwave ovens at home or in restaurants operate at frequencies of about 2.45 ghz, i.e. I found that in a typical microwave oven, the frequency is about 2450 mhz. In the electromagnetic spectrum, they fall before infrared light but after radio waves. Considering the frequency of 2,450 mhz, the wavelength of microwave oven radiation is about 12 cm and the quantum energy of a microwave.
